              HBO had vowed to never do business with Golden Boy again after they took Floyd Mayweather, Jr off their network in 2013 in order to sign him with Showtime.

              However, as far as this current deal is concerned regarding Hopkins and Kovalev; Al Haymon has nothing to do with it because he has no dog in this race. Bernard Hopkins is his own self manager and has been so since 1995.

              So this current HBO deal was worked out between his current promoter Oscar De La Hoya and the Vice president of Golden Boy Promotions Eric Gomez.
              They were the ones who had negotiated that deal with the execs at HBO and not Al Haymon; Since B-Hops is a self managed fighter.

              In this case, the middleman Haymon was cut out of all negotiations.
